Kekulé formula [ˈkɛkjəˌleɪ]
n (Chemistry) a representation of the benzene molecule as six carbon atoms at the corners of a regular hexagon with alternate double and single bonds joining them and with one hydrogen atom bound to each carbon atom See benzene ring [named after Friedrich August Kekulé von Stradonitz (1829-96), German chemist] Want to thank TFD for its existence?
